What Are Integrated Ovens and Hobs?
Integrated ovens and hobs are kitchen area devices seamlessly built in ovens for sale into the kitchen cabinetry or counters, rather than standing apart as different entities. Integrated ovens are developed to blend into cooking area systems, providing a flush surface with surrounding kitchen cabinetry. Likewise, integrated hobs are mounted straight into the counter top, creating a structured appearance. This minimalist design approach not only elevates the aesthetic appeal of the kitchen area however also makes the most of available space.
Types of Integrated Ovens
Single Ovens: These standalone systems are created for simpleness and ease of use, including a single cooking chamber and numerous cooking modes such as baking, grilling, and roasting.
Double Ovens: Ideal for bigger households or devoted cooks, double inbuilt ovens provide two independent cooking compartments, allowing several dishes to be ready concurrently at different temperature levels.
Mix Ovens: Blending standard baking and steam cooking, combination ovens offer adaptability for numerous cooking needs, maintaining moisture while ensuring completely prepared meals.
Kinds Of Integrated Hobs
Gas Hobs: These hobs enable accurate temperature level control and instantaneous heat, making them a favorite amongst professional chefs and cooking lovers.
Induction Hobs: Known for their performance and safety, induction hobs use electro-magnetic energy to heat pots and pans straight. They are quick to heat and cool off rapidly, minimizing the threat of burns.
Electric Hobs: Featuring smooth ceramic or glass surfaces, built-in electric ovens hobs are simple to tidy and provide an even heat distribution for a variety of cooking styles.
Benefits of Integrated Ovens and Hobs
1. Area Optimization
With the trend of smaller home and open-concept homes, integrated home appliances assist maximize kitchen area area. By fitting flawlessly into cabinets, cooking areas can appear larger and more open, lessening clutter and boosting visual appeal.
2. Visual Appeal
Integrated ovens and hobs offer a sleek, modern appearance that fits well within different design themes. The ability to tailor cabinetry makes sure that house owners can attain a cohesive appearance that matches their style, whether modern, traditional, or intergrated ovens something in between.
3. Enhanced Functionality
Integrated home appliances frequently come with sophisticated features such as wise innovation, self-cleaning alternatives, and numerous cooking modes. These enhancements not only simplify the cooking process however also enhance usability, making cooking a satisfying experience.
4. Safety Features
Integrated hobs, specifically induction models, are thought about safer than standard cooking surfaces. They cool off quickly, lowering the danger of burns, and typically include features like kid locks and automated shut-off for extra security.
